Now, I've figured out how to use Yobgul's File Converter and I've converted a *.MDX file to a *.MDL. This works fine, but when I start 3DSMax and try to import the mdl file, the massages: And then... Appears! I've tried to run some scripts that should enable import/export of these files, but it still won't work. What am I doing wrong? Thanks in advance |
| 03-02-2004, 04:14 PM | #6 |
You can't import .mdl using 3ds lol... You have to click on the hammer icon (to the far right) and run the .mdl import script. Then use the script (located just below the hammer place) to import your .mdl :) wish it were as easy as file -> import -> .mdl but it's not :( |
